Our client are one of the largest commercial property & real estate organisations globally, with an impressive portfolio of customer accounts within sectors including corporate real estate, pharmaceutical, financial services among others. At the HQ of one of their high-profile Global Banking customers in the City of London, they seek a multi-skilled M&E Shift Leader (ideally electrically qualified) to work on a 24/7 "continental" shift pattern, managing a man shift team and delivering planned and reactive services to HVAC and general building services systems. Guideline salary for this position is £64,000 basic salary, as well as private healthcare, pension and training. The site has been previously known to offer a healthy amount of Overtime to the shift teams, meaning a great earning opportunity.
Candidates will be fully qualified in either electrical (preferable) or mechanical engineering, ideally through a full apprenticeship, while having at least three years experience as a Shift Lead / Supervisor within a similar corporate or critical HQ setting. Along with core M&E qualifications, additional training such as 18th Edition, F-Gas, 2391, HV / LV Authorisation, etc will all be beneficial. Particular working knowledge should include;
Electrical & Mechanical Fault-Finding, Single & Three Phase Power, Emergency Lighting, Fire Alarms, BMS Operation, Sprinkler Systems, Diesel Generators, UPS Systems, Air Handling & Fan Coil Units, VAV/VRFs, HV & LV Distribution (Switching, Permits, etc), Water Treatment, Cooling Towers, Motors, Pumps, VESDA, Close Control AC & Chillers, Boilers (re-sets), etc.
This organisation are a market leader in the UK, with an enviable list of customers across the critical environment - banking, data centres, etc. This is an exciting opportunity for an ambitious and technically minded lead engineer both in the here and now, joining a great site team, as well as with an eye on the future for training and internal promotion / progression opportunities.
